Output 86a05962402d13a601ddfd60455ab8f22bd659405c8c29b18b38adaa04464526:4

value
1871100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98cdf3e9c11f4b8b3420c82098995168e2e05593 OP_EQUALVERIFY OP_CHECKSIG
address
1EvxS1W3Pers3aixbjYrpTTsqkoSeMRasW
transaction
86a05962402d13a601ddfd60455ab8f22bd659405c8c29b18b38adaa04464526
spent
true